"Progressive Scholasticism" is a profound examination of the Neo-Scholastic movement and its mission to revitalize medieval philosophical traditions for the modern era. In this insightful work, Gerardo Bruni explores the core tenets of Scholasticism-emphasizing the synthesis of faith and reason-and argues that these classical principles are not static relics of the past but are capable of continuous development and application.

The text focuses on the metaphysical and epistemological foundations of the Thomistic tradition, analyzing how they can engage with and inform contemporary scientific and philosophical inquiries. Bruni advocates for a "progressive" approach to Scholasticism, one that remains rooted in the rigorous logic and theological clarity of the Middle Ages while remaining open to new insights and modern intellectual advancements.

Highlighting the value of historical continuity in Western thought, "Progressive Scholasticism" serves as both a defense of traditional Catholic philosophy and a forward-looking manifesto for its growth. It is an invaluable resource for readers interested in the history of philosophy, the evolution of Christian doctrine, and the ongoing dialogue between religious conviction and rational investigation. This work remains a significant contribution to the early 20th-century intellectual effort to harmonize ancient wisdom with the challenges of the modern world.
